[sdiy] dspic VCDO

ryan williams synthlist at gmail.com
Fri Aug 15 20:26:58 CEST 2008


hi all,

i built a new module a VCDO programmed in a dspic w/16bit ADC. exp
conversion is done with a lookup table. 24bit tuning word and a 32bit
phase accumulator. it does FM, sync, and triangle output. the normal
waveforms are provided with analog waveshapers. i'm especially happy
with the sine shaper which uses the OTA with feedback method. it
tracks 1v/oct very closely. i also added a linear fine frequency
offset added after the expo conversion to set constant beating but
i've only built one of these so far. aliasing is not an issue since i
sample at 500KHz and have a 2nd order (100khz fc) at the output.
really the only issue i have is that it is a power hog. it uses 120mA
off the +15v  supply. most of that is the dspic since it runs at
120MHz.

all the documents and a few sound tests are posted on my website.
http://www.homebuilthardware.com/index.php/projects/dspicvcdo/

-Ryan



More information about the Synth-diy mailing list